Output 36840106f4338f4e1edc8e5d8a6a67e833b42d4af775779e7472c854aaee3814:0

value
1013403
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d50da52d0400bfd7f92aa1377888dde7b26bf5c OP_EQUAL
address
3EaE4LwnXg16HkUrWjDfNeuZLeoMwWLTPX
transaction
36840106f4338f4e1edc8e5d8a6a67e833b42d4af775779e7472c854aaee3814
spent
true